Srinagar (KNO) : Incarcerated JKLF chairman Muhammad Yasin Malik has strongly condemned the brutal killing of a woman at Younso Handwara and termed this as naked Indian terrorism. Paying rich tributes to martyred lady Misra Begum, JKLF chairman who is lodged at central jail Srinagar along with Rameez Raja( Hurriyat G), Farooq Ahmad Sodagar (Hurriyat M) and Shabir Ahmad Dar (Chairman Muslim conference S) along with other JKLF leaders Mushtaq Ahmad Ajmal, Zahoor Ahmad Butt, Bashir Ahmad Kashmiri and Ghulam Muhammad Dar, said that Indian trigger happy forces have crossed every limit of brutality and oppression in Jammu Kashmir. The impunity and immunity provided to these killers has made them savages and they feel no shame while killing humans especially the innocents.
JKLF chairman said whole Kashmir especially the north and south of Kashmir has been turned into a battle field where Indian occupational forces have let loose an ugly reign of terror. Killing spree and subjecting common people to torture and humiliation has become the order of day. He said that pro-India politicians, their political parties and all assembly members are directly responsible for these atrocities and killings as they are the ones who provide legal shield to killer forces of India. While condemning the assault on a driver and an innocent young man at Ajas Bandipora by Indian army in which both have been beaten to pulp and are admitted in JVC hospital now, JKLF chairman said that occupational forces are behaving like gangsters who have no respect for human life or honor. While praying for the heavenly abode of the martyred lady, JKLF chairman also prayed for the Sabr-I-Jamil of her bereaved family.
